La Crosse adds 66 COVID-19 cases, Vernon suffers 3rd virus death in past month

Published

on

Another 66 cases of COVID-19 in La Crosse County, while Vernon County confirmed its fourth death — third in the past month — from the virus Monday.

Over the past week, La Crosse has averaged 129 cases a day with a positivity rate of those tested at 31.2%, according to the Coulee COVID-19 Collaborative dashboard.

Over the weekend, five more county residents were hospitalized, bringing the total to 157.

Statewide, Wisconsin added 4,360 cases, 100 hospitalizations and 17 deaths. Hospital beds in the state are at 88% capacity with 1,344 of 11,052 open. The state has 2,003 COVID-19 patients — 574 of those on ventilators and 396 in the ICU.

Minnesota added 3,930 cases, 144 hospitalizations and 19 deaths. The state currently has 1,084 COVID-19 patients — 224 in the ICU.

Iowa added 4,327 cases and data shows 27 deaths on Monday. The state saw 166 more hospitalized and currently has 1,135 COVID-19 patients, including 196 in the ICU.
